Description

Cleaning is a basic need for all human beings and a necessary part of our daily routine. In general, the conventional cleaning system used in public places such as bus stands, railway stations, and hospitals is labor intensive and requires a lot of human effort. Mobile Navigated Sweeping Machine used to clean the yard and floor. The machine is controlled by a mobile phone, so that it can be used anywhere and can be used in a variety of sediments according to the user's preferences. The machine's brushes and rollers sweep unwanted paper, sheets and other materials from the ground. With this system, human effort and cleaning time on large surfaces can be reduced. Apart from waste storage, the storage area is equipped with sensors which indicate whether the space is full or not. Thus this system is economical and eco-friendly. The device consists of an Arduino UNO, a Bluetooth module, a motor, a vacuum pump, an ultrasonic sensor, a brush, and a storage area. The user monitors the system using a mobile app. By means of blue-toothed devices the mobile app establishes its connection to the machine. This allows the application control buttons to control the movement of the machine. Brush rotates faster than the motor of the tyre which sweeps all the waste toward the storage space. A conveyor belt is also placed behind the brushes that carry the waste to the storage area. An ultrasonic sensor detects the presence and proximity of objects and prevents them from striking each other. By doing so, the physical effort of the human can be reduced and cleaning time can be reduced as well. This machine can be used in public places like railway stations, bus stops, colleges, schools, sidewalks etc. When compared to fully manual existing cleaning systems, this machine reduces the amount of human effort and also reduces the amount of time that is spent on cleaning.
